Transaction 6f8523c456289585ac0c7612a5407aa7f0fa61c09d9c83387850037b20571ae0
1 Input
1 Output
-
6f8523c456289585ac0c7612a5407aa7f0fa61c09d9c83387850037b20571ae0:0
- value
- 21238488
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 530fac57e1247a3c056679e4a35e67740f5618d4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18aBrv8dAFh8oa92G5AU52NaqpAQdBoggQ